Health Services Team

Illustration of a stethoscope forming a heart shape with a nurse's cap.

It is a collaborative team effort to ensure the health and safety of all students.

The Health Services team includes school nurses, LVNs, HSCs, HCAs, and HAs.

  • A school nurse has a baccalaureate or higher degree, and is a credentialed school nurse and a Registered Nurse.

    SUSD School Nurse Job Description

    School nurses play a crucial role in the health and well-being of students. School nurse's duties include:

    1. Conduct mandated screenings, such as vision and hearing.
    2. Case Manage chronic conditions such as asthma, diabetes, epilepsy, etc.
    3. Emergency Care for injuries and acute illnesses at school.
    4. Health Education for staff, parents, and students.
    5. Health Advocacy- Nurses are the liaison between Physician offices, parents, and students.
    6. Compliance and reporting
    7. Provide communicable disease control
    8. Train Unlicensed Assistive Personnel (UAP).
  • Licensed vocational nurses provide various health support services to students who may need daily nursing care.

    SUSD Licensed Vocational Nurse Job Description

    They may include:

    1. Diabetic Care
    2. G-Tube Feedings
    3. Catheterization
    4. Tracheostomy Care
    5. Medication
  • Health Care Assistants (HCA) are unlicensed personnel who have been trained to assist the school nurse and perform other duties. 

    SUSD Health Care Assistant Job Description

    Duties Include:

    1. Immunization Compliance
    2. Outreach to families
    3. Facilitate and arrange Big Smiles, hearing clinics, vision clinics, and much more.
    4. Teach CPR
    5. First Aid
    6. Compiles Data
